About the Role

Togetherwork is seeking a Solution Consultant to design, own, and deliver customer solutions that align business objectives with product capabilities. This role serves as a senior individual contributor within Professional Services and acts as a trusted advisor to customers throughout the solution lifecycle.

The Solution Consultant leads solution design, ensures alignment between customer needs and product capabilities, and maintains solution integrity through implementation and transition to Customer Success. This role partners closely with Project Managers, onboarding and configuration specialists, Product teams, and Customer Success to ensure solutions are scalable, implementable, and positioned for long-term success.

What You’ll Do

Solution Design & Customer Advisory

  • Lead discovery sessions and workshops to understand customer business objectives, processes, and system requirements.
  • Design end-to-end customer solutions aligned with business needs and Togetherwork product capabilities.
  • Translate complex business requirements into scalable, implementable solution designs.
  • Act as a trusted advisor to customers, guiding solution decisions, tradeoffs, and best practices.
  • Own solution integrity throughout onboarding and implementation engagements.
  • Partner with Project Managers, Onboarding Consultants, and Configuration Specialists to ensure solutions are executed according to design.
  • Identify solution risks, dependencies, and complexity drivers; proactively manage or escalate issues.
  • Ensure smooth transition of solutions to Customer Success and support teams.
  • Collaborate with Sales on complex opportunities requiring solution expertise.
  • Partner with Product teams to provide feedback based on customer needs and delivery experience.
  • Operate within PMO governance frameworks to ensure alignment with implementation standards.
  • Leverage tools, automation, and data insights for solution analysis, planning, and documentation.
  • Use delivery insights and operational data to improve solution quality, scalability, and outcomes.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of solution standards and delivery practices.
  • Utilize AI-enabled tools to support requirements analysis, documentation, and process optimization.

What You’ll Bring

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ience.
  • 5–8 years of experience in solution consulting, implementation consulting, or related client-facing roles.
  • Understanding of financial/accounting processes (general ledger, AR, AP, revenue recognition).
  • Strong consulting experience with solution design and customer advisory responsibilities.
  • Ability to translate complex business requirements into practical technical solutions.
  • Experience delivering SaaS or enterprise software implementations in client-facing environments.
  • Strong communication, facilitation, and stakeholder management skills across techn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Ability to clearly document solution designs, architectural decisions, and implementation considerations.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to manage complex challenges.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with CRM platforms such as Microsoft Dynamics 365 or similar systems.
  • Experience with Association Management Systems (AMS) or membership-based platforms.
  • Experience working with associations, nonprofits, or membership-driven organizations.
